1. A refrigerant system comprising:

  • an outdoor unit comprising;

    an outdoor heat exchanger to heat-exchange a refrigerant and outdoor air with each other; and

    a compressor to compress and to discharge the refrigerant;

    a plurality of indoor units, each comprising;

    an indoor heat exchanger to heat-exchange the refrigerant and indoor air with each other, wherein at least one of the indoor heat exchangers evaporates the refrigerant;

    a high-pressure tube to guide the refrigerant discharged from the compressor to the plurality of indoor heat exchangers;

    a low-pressure tube to guide the refrigerant evaporated in at least one of the indoor heat exchangers to the compressor;

    a high-pressure branch tube branched from the high-pressure tube to guide the refrigerant in the high-pressure tube to at least one of the indoor heat exchangers;

    a low-pressure branch tube branched from the low-pressure tube to guide the refrigerant in the at least one of the indoor heat exchangers to the low-pressure tube;

    an indoor unit tube to connect the at least one of the indoor heat exchangers to both the high-pressure branch tube and the low-pressure branch tube; and

    a high-pressure valve and a low-pressure valve mounted on the high-pressure branch tube and the low-pressure branch tube to selectively block the refrigerant flowing in the high-pressure branch tube and the low-pressure branch tube, respectively,wherein each of the high-pressure valve and the low-pressure valve comprises an electronic expansion valve to electronically control an opening degree thereof.
